2024 BMW M850i Spotted in Town (November 2024)

Here’s a 2024 BMW M850i xDrive. The BMW 8-Series is a line of grand tourers that was originally made between 1990 and 1999. Production started back up in July of 2018. This is from the second generation, which has been in production since July of 2018 (the first model year was 2019). The engine is a 4.4 liter twin turbo N63 V8 that produces 523 horsepower and 553 pound-feet of torque. The transmission is an 8-speed automatic.

2007 BMW 535xi Spotted in Town (September 2024)

That’s a 2007 BMW 535xi. The BMW 5-Series is a line of luxury cars that’s been in production since 1972. This is from the fifth generation (E60/E61), which was made between 2003 and 2010 (model years between 2004 and 2010). The 535i was made between 2007 and 2010. The engine is a 3 liter turbocharged N54 straight-6 that produces 300 horsepower and 300 pound-feet of torque. The transmission of this one is a 6-speed manual. This car does 0-60 mph in 5.7 seconds and has a top speed of 150 mph.

2023 BMW Z4 Spotted in Town (July 2024)

That’s a 2023 BMW Z4 M240i. The BMW Z4 is a sports car that’s been in production since July of 2002 (the first model year was 2003). This is from the third generation (G29), which has been in production since 2018 (the first model year was 2019). Production is outsourced to Graz, Austria. The G29 was unveiled at the Pebble Beach Concours d’Elegance on August 23, 2018. The engine is a 3 liter turbocharged B58B30 straight-6 that produces 382 horsepower and 369 pound-feet of torque. The transmission is an 8-speed automatic. This car does 0-60 mph in 3.5 seconds and has a top speed of 155 mph.

2010 BMW X1 Spotted in Town (July 2024)

That’s a 2010 BMW X1 sDrive16i. The BMW X1 is a crossover that’s been in production since October of 2009 (the first model year was 2010). This is from the first generation, which was made between October of 2009 and June of 2015 (model years between 2010 and 2015). The engine is a 1.6 liter turbocharged N20B16 straight-4 that produces 143 horsepower and 162 pound-feet of torque. The transmission is a 6-speed automatic.

2019 BMW X2 Spotted in Town (June 2024)

That’s a 2019 BMW X2 sDrive28i. The BMW X2 is a crossover that’s been in production since November of 2017 (the first model year was 2018). This is from the first generation, which was made between November of 2017 and October of 2022 (model years between 2018 and 2023). The engine is a 2 liter turbocharged B48 straight-4 that produces 228 horsepower and 258 pound-feet of torque. The transmission is an 8-speed automatic.

2024 BMW M3 | Spotted in Town (May 2024)

That’s a 2024 BMW M3. The BMW M3 is a sports car based on the 3-Series that’s been in production since March of 1986. This is from the sixth generation (G80), which has been in production since 2020. The engine is a 3 liter twin turbo S58B30T0 straight-6 that produces 473 horsepower and 406 pound-feet of torque. The transmission of this one is an 8-speed automatic.
